It's been years since I have had an SB28, so I'm trying to go from my poor memory. I do have F100 cameras. I use SB-800 strobes now. I never turn off the AF illuminator.
It might be that the SB28 will use the AF illuminator when the F100 is set for auto-focus. Try turning the camera to manuel focus to see if the illuminator turns off. Also try moving the strobe head up to bounce position. I've noticed some strobes will turn off the illuminator when the strobe head is positioned off its locked centered forward flash position.
